Summary
The book delves into the physical principles governing cohesive sediment dynamics, including flocculation, consolidation, shear strength, and settling behavior, with rigorous treatments of modeling approaches and laboratory methodologies. It blends conceptual explanations with quantitative frameworks, offering detailed analyses of sediment transport, bed formation, and the interactions between cohesive particles in marine and fluvial environments. Readers will gain a cohesive narrative that connects micro-scale particle interactions to macro-scale sedimentary processes, supported by illustrative examples and critical discussions of applications.
